In her employment law practice, Ms. Santalone represents employers in various matters, including state and federal discrimination and retaliation, whistleblower, wrongful termination, and wage and hour claims. Ms. Santalone also represents professionals in professional negligence litigation, as well as litigants in community association disputes. She defends and counsels all manner of medical professionals, including doctors, dentists, hospitals, nursing homes, podiatrists and nurses, as well as attorneys, accountants, and other professionals, in both litigation and administrative matters. Ms. Santalone also is experienced in representing businesses in diverse types of general liability matters including premises liability and auto negligence actions.
As a member of the firm’s Data Security, Privacy & Technology practice team, Ms. Santalone also advises and represents businesses in a variety of matters relating to data security and privacy laws. She proactively advices businesses on compliance with data security and privacy laws, assists with workplace training, and prepares data breach response plans and other policy documents. In the event of a data security incident, she serves as breach counsel to assist businesses with their investigation and response, including compliance with notice obligations and defense of regulatory actions or investigations. In addition, Ms. Santalone represents businesses in litigation involving data security, privacy, and other Tech E&O matters.
Prior to coming to FMG, Ms. Santalone was an associate at a small Tampa civil litigation defense firm where she handled medical and dental malpractice, products liability, employment, auto and trucking accident, and commercial litigation. She also litigated medical, dental, and podiatric malpractice cases, as well as general liability matters, including premises liability and negligent security matters, at a midsize firm in New York. Prior to that, she handled medical malpractice actions at a small defense firm in New Jersey. Ms. Santalone was also a Law Clerk for the Hon. Mark A. Baber, JSC, in the Superior Court of New Jersey, Law Division, Civil Part.
Ms. Santalone is admitted to practice law in Florida, New York, and New Jersey. She got her law degree from Seton Hall University School of Law in Newark, New Jersey, where she participated in the Pro Bono Service Program. She obtained her Bachelor of Arts degree from the University of Rochester in Rochester, New York.
